St. David, Arizona

St. David or Saint David is a census-designated place (CDP) in Cochise County, Arizona, United States.

About St. David

St. David is a small unincorporated community in southeastern Arizona.

St. David holds the status of a census-designated place — a real, named community that residents call home, governed at the county level. The community covers 6.05 square miles.
